How AC Unit Water Removal Works

When you call our team for AC unit water removal, we’ll send a team of experts to assess the situation and develop a customized plan to restore your property. Our process involves the following steps:

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

Our technicians will inspect the affected area to find out the extent of the damage and identify the source of the leak. This step is crucial in developing an effective plan to restore your property.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using advanced equipment, our team will extract the standing water from the affected area, reducing the risk of further damage and m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area, ensuring a safe and healthy environment for you and your family.

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ning

Our team will sanitize and clean the affected area, removing any remaining water and debris, and ensuring a thorough restoration of your property.

Step 5: Monitoring and Verification

We’ll monitor the affected area to ensure that it’s completely dry and free from any remaining moisture, verifying that the restoration is complete.

Warning Signs You Need AC Unit Water Removal

Early detection is key to preventing further damage and mold growth. Here are some warning signs that show you need AC unit water remov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home or business, it could be a sign of water damage or mold growth. Don’t ignore it, call our team to inspect the area and provide a thorough solution.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Warped or discolored flooring can be a sign of water damage or excessive moisture.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a comprehensive solution.

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Water stains on walls or ceilings can be a sign of a more significant issue. Our team can help you identify the source of the leak and provide a thorough restoration of your property.

Increased Humidity

High humidity levels can lead to mold growth and water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a comprehensive solution.

Unusual Noises or Sounds

Unusual noises or sounds coming from your AC unit can be a sign of a malfunction or water damage. Don’t ignore it, call our team to inspect the area and provide a thorough solution.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age or standing water in your home or business is a clear indication that you need AC unit water removal.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a comprehensive solution.

AC Unit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ak (less than 10 gallons) Yes No You can use a wet/dry vacuum to extract the water and dry the area.
Large water leak (more than 10 gallons) No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to extract and dry the water, preventing further damage and mold growth.
Water damage to walls or ceilings No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to dry and restore the affected area, preventing further damage and mold growth.
Visible mold growth No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to safely remove and remediate the mold, preventing further health risks.
Unusual noises or sounds from the AC unit No Yes Professional expertise is necessary to diagnose and repair the issue, preventing further damage and ensuring the AC unit operates safely and efficiently.
Standing water in the home or business No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are necessary to extract and dry the water, preventing further damage and mold growth.

AC Unit Water Removal Cost In Glenn Heights, TX

The cost of AC unit water removal in Glenn Heights, TX, var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team provides free estimates to ensure you understand the costs involved. Here’s a breakdown of the typical price ranges for our services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area, severity of the damage, and local conditions affect the cost.
Sanitizing and cleaning $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and severity of the damage affect the cost.
Monitoring and verification $100 – $500 The size of the affected area and severity of the damage affect the cost.
Equipment rental and usage $100 – $500 The type and duration of equipment rental affect the cost.
Remediation and repair $500 – $5,000 The sever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ions affect the cost.
Disinfection and odor removal $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and severity of the damage affect the cost.

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. Our team provides free estimates to ensure you understand the costs involved.
